Using an approach similar to that in his book Parables from the Back Side, popular author J. Ellsworth Kalas brings a new perspective to selected Old Testament stories by approaching them from the “back side”—through a unique starting point, a creative retelling, a new “lens,” or the eyes of a minor or unsympathetic character.
Chapter titles and Scripture: “The Second Sin” (Genesis 3:1-13); “The Importance of Naming Joseph” (Genesis 30:22-24); “Because My Mother Told Me” (Exodus 2:1-10); “Moses’ Midlife Crisis” (Exodus 2:11-22); “Patron Saint of the Minority Report” (Numbers 13:1-3, 25-33); “Tragic Son, Tragic Father” (Judges 11:1-6, 30-35); “Honey in the Lion” (Judges 14:5-14); “Beauty and the Beast” (1 Samuel 25:2-42); “A Refugee at the King’s Table” (2 Samuel 9:1-13); “In Defense of Job’s Wife” (Job 2:1-10); “Jonah’s Christmas Story” (Jonah 3:1-6, 10; Matthew 12:38-42); “God Is Better Than His Plans” (Ruth 1:1-5; 4:13-17).

Includes 12 Sessions with a study guide.
